8 minutes ago, kandikandi said:

That....doesn't seem to make much sense.  Have any other members received this letter?

Yes, tons of people. Just check the October, November filers from last year. Tons of people get the letter regarding reusing fingerprints and a few months later they get their biometrics appointments.

Received via USPS mail today Form I-797C NOA dated 8/23/2019 for an 08:00 AM Biometrics appointment scheduled on 9/11/2019 at the USCIS Atlanta ASC.  

 

I-751 Timeline to date :  5/18/2019 USPS Priority mailed application packet to Dallas, TX lockbox.                                          

                                           5/20/2019 USCIS received of I-751 packet

                                           5/24/2019 I-797 NOA receipt number assigned MSC case number

                                           5/28/2019 NOA receipt delivery by USPS 

                                           8/23/2019 notice date of Form I-797C ASC Appointment Notice for Biometrics appointment 

                                           8/29/2019 USPS delivery of NOA Form I-797C biometrics appointment notice
